在2个人身上使用小提琴手。在性能更好的PC上,小提琴手显着减慢了浏览器(firefox和IE7)的速度。
任何建议都将不胜感激
感谢, IDO
答案 0 :(得分:4)
我认为这只是fiddler所做的功能。
最终,Fiddler是一个调试工具,而不是你应该一直运行的东西。调试工具通常会导致被调试的东西运行得更慢。
答案 1 :(得分:1)
“慢”,没有进一步的数据,还不足以继续下去。您是否查看了请求(右键单击,选择属性)以查看哪个处理部分是长期运行的部分?
最可能的解释是,在运行缓慢的PC上,当Fiddler未运行时,您已选中IE的工具/ Internet选项/连接/ LAN设置/“自动检测代理设置”。如果取消选中该框,您可能会发现通过Fiddler的吞吐量显着提高。
当然,运行缓冲代理会有一些开销;您可以通过启用流模式来提高性能(如果您没有进行断点调试);见http://www.fiddler2.com/fiddler/help/streaming.asp
您还可以使用“过滤器”选项卡帮助限制Fiddler消耗的内存;检查页面底部的“仅保留最近的[#]会话”。
答案 2 :(得分:0)
我发现Fiddler也有点慢,我转而使用CharlesProxy代替:但是,如果你总是让它们运行并让它们记录所有浏览器的交互,那么它们会让你的机器变慢(因为所有浏览器请求都通过Fiddler / Charles Proxy系统并被记录并耗尽内存)。
答案 3 :(得分:0)
我笨拙地安装了Fiddler以试图修复它无法修复的东西。我不仅需要卸载它才能让我的浏览器再次正常运行,我不得不删除它悬空的注册表项。
答案 4 :(得分:0)
我发现随着会话列表的增长,Fiddler会增加更长和更长的延迟。在我捕获了大约一万个会话之后,每个请求增加了大约3秒钟。
如果这是您的问题,请不时删除所有会话,或设置过滤器以捕获较少的流量。